VoteSafe: Protect MI Voters Webinar

Thursday, May 21, 2020 - 12:05 pm

VoteSafe: Protect Michigan Voters Webinar

Facebook Event Page

Michigan voters have the right to vote without putting our lives at risk. Join Voters Not Politicians and leading voting rights experts for a webinar to discuss how we protect public health during the 2020 elections.

The panel will include: 

  • Michigan Secretary of State Jocelyn Benson
  • Amber McReynolds, CEO of the National Vote At Home Institute and Coalition
  • Paul Smith, Vice President of the Campaign Legal Center
  • Myrna Perez, Director of the Brennan Center for Justice Voting Rights and Elections Program
  • Nancy Wang, Executive Director of Voters Not Politicians, moderating

The event will be live-streamed on the Voters Not Politicians Facebook page. Folks without a Facebook can RSVP below and a link to join the live stream will be emailed to participants the morning of the event.

MI Virtual Town Hall with Service Workers & MI Elected Officials

Thursday, May 07, 2020 - 12:05 pm

Michigan Virtual Town Hall with Service Workers and MI Elected Officials

Facebook Event Page

This Thursday, May 7th at 4:30pm we invite you to join the conversation to re-imagine Michigan at a special town hall for Michigan workers! The town hall will feature Lieutenant Governor Garlin Gilchrist, Michigan House Democratic Leader Christine Greig, Representative Vanessa Guerra, and Representative Bill Sowerby.

During Thursday's Town Hall, One Fair Wage will provide an update for our Michigan Service Workers United for Power community on our emergency relief fund, and you'll hear stories of resilience from Michiganders like you. In addition, Lieutenant Governor Gilchrist, Reps Greig, Guerra, and Sowerby will be joining to answer YOUR questions on Covid-19 rights and resources, and talk about upcoming state legislative policies for MI service workers and set the stage to implement powerful changes now and for the future.
